The USA Women’s National Water Polo Team staged a furious second-half rally but came up one goal short, falling to Spain 13-12 in the bronze medal match at the 2025 World Aquatics World Championships in Singapore.
Ryann Neushul (Dos Pueblos alum) scored two goals, both coming in the first period.
Spain scored three unanswered goals for a 5-2 lead early in the second quarter and never gave up their advantage.
Spain built an 8-4 lead in the third quarter, but the Americans fought back and cut the deficit to 11-10 early in the fourth.
The teams traded goals over the next few minutes with Spain going up two with 3:01 to play. Emma Lineback fired in one more strike with time winding down to cut the deficit to one. Team USA had the ball late but committed a turnover foul and would get no closer as Spain ran out the clock.
Lineback led the team with five goals.
Team USA also included San Marcos alum and current USC player Ava Stryker.
